Rachel Riley and Pasha Kovalev welcome baby girl

Rachel Riley has given birth to her first child.
The 33-year-old star and her husband Pasha Kovalev have welcomed a baby girl into the world, and the little one had to be delivered in her bathroom a fortnight after the due date.
Sharing a touching photo on social media, she tweeted: "2 weeks after we were expecting her this little one finally made an appearance!
"Miss Maven (one who understands) Aria (lioness) Riley Kovaleva arrived on Sunday morning weighing in at 7lbs 4.
"After keeping us waiting she came so quickly we didn’t have a chance to get to the hospital and was born in our bathroom with our amazing doula and wonderful St Mary’s midwives rushing over to be with us in to be nick of time!
"She’s absolutely perfect and Pasha and I are in newborn bliss. Couldn’t be more in love. (sic)"
The pair tied the knot in June this year, and Rachel previously revealed they were "really excited" to become parents for the first time.
She said: "Pasha and I are honestly really excited. It’s scary and exciting all at the same time. Our parents are over the moon and so are our friends.
"I’ve got babies coming out of my ears at the moment, three of my best friends are pregnant. So I’ve got good, sensible friends who I trust to talk things through with and get advice."
The ‘Countdown’ co-host also admitted she wasn’t sure how either of them would cope with having to be the "strict" parent.
She said: "I don’t think either of us will be a disciplinarian. I think we might have a shock in store when the little one’s drawing with crayons all over the wall. It’s quite possible our little one is going to have both of us wrapped around their little finger!"
